Compare:<br />

Why <strong>Busway</strong> is Better<br />

The following comparisons<br />

show the advantages of<br />

using <strong>Starline</strong> Track <strong>Busway</strong><br />

<strong>Systems</strong> instead of conduit<br />

and wire.<br />

<strong>Starline</strong> Track <strong>Busway</strong> vs. Conduit and Wire<br />

1. Lower installed cost,<br />

especially when there are<br />

numerous pieces of equipment<br />

and electrical loads to<br />

connect. <strong>Starline</strong> Track<br />

<strong>Busway</strong> installs faster than<br />

conduit and wire, saving<br />

on the labor cost. The low<br />

material cost of <strong>Starline</strong> Track<br />

<strong>Busway</strong> is comparable to<br />

conduit and wire material<br />

costs, and is much lower<br />

priced than larger, conventional<br />

busway products. Each<br />

plug-in unit can be wired on<br />

the ground, and plugged in<br />

easily overhead. Conduit can<br />

require overhead wire pulling,<br />

stripping and connecting. The<br />

savings increase dramatically<br />

as the number of connected<br />

loads increases.<br />

2. Easy to add equipment.<br />

Adding more machines after<br />

the initial installation is<br />

easily done by adding a<br />

plug-in unit. Plug it into the<br />

continuous access slot closest<br />

to where needed, in seconds.<br />

You need not worry about<br />

running a new run of conduit<br />

and wire, or whether your<br />

panel board has space for<br />

another circuit breaker.<br />

3. Easy to relocate equipment.<br />

Relocating or removing a<br />

machine is much easier with<br />

<strong>Starline</strong> Track <strong>Busway</strong>. Simply<br />

twist and remove the plug-in<br />

unit, move the machine, and<br />

plug it back into the nearest<br />

busway location. Usually<br />

removed wire and conduit<br />

has to be scrapped, and a new<br />

run must be put up, at much<br />

greater expense.<br />

4. <strong>Busway</strong> is reusable. For<br />

changing plant layouts,<br />

busway can be easily<br />

disassembled and reinstalled<br />

as needed, normally with<br />

no wasted parts. Conduit<br />

and wire usually has to be<br />

scrapped.<br />

5. Better appearance. <strong>Starline</strong><br />

Track <strong>Busway</strong>s have a pleasing<br />

appearance, with its aluminum<br />

satin finish, and is very<br />

compact, so as to be hardly<br />

noticeable. Plug-in units are<br />

also very compact.<br />

6. Lightweight. <strong>Starline</strong> Track<br />

<strong>Busway</strong> <strong>Systems</strong> are lightweight,<br />

with its aluminum<br />

housing sections. This makes<br />

it easier and faster to handle,<br />

with less weight to suspend<br />

from ceilings.<br />

When the comparisons<br />

are made, it is easy to see<br />

why <strong>Starline</strong> Track <strong>Busway</strong><br />

<strong>Systems</strong> have so much more<br />

to offer.<br />
